Tourism

The Existing Situation

Mbeya District has potential areas for tourism industry development, yet nothing has been done to that effect. So up to this moment there are so many areas to invest in tourism industry. Tourists from overseas and within the country, researchers, students, Safari companies in Tanzania need to be persuaded to market the ecotourism potentials in Mbeya District.
 
The Shamwengo river which flows from Uporoto mountains and suddenly the water sinks in a pit and is nowhere to be see again.
Tourism attractions in Mbeya District
  • Hot spring water at Songwe – near Mbeya Cement Industry.
  • The Shamwengo River which flows from Uporoto Mountains and suddenly the water sinks in a pit and is no where to be see again.
  • Natural bridge at Izumbwe Village at Igale Ward. 
  • Caves at Mshewe Village – these caves are believed to be the place where traditional ceremonies were done during the colonial rule.
  • Mbeya Mountains view and scenery.

Investment Opportunities in Tourism
  • Tourists supporting services and facilities such as camping sites and restaurants, holiday resorts, permanent tented camps, lodges and guest houses.
  • Tour operators, tour services, travel and tour management, car hire activities, Hunting safaris, Tour guide.
  • Tourist Information Center.
  • Cultural Tourism
